Erreur fréquente :
Learners may confuse impersonator (copying a person) with impersonation (the act) or with impostor (someone pretending to be someone else to trick people).

Erreur fréquente :
Impersonator often implies copying a particular person; impostor can be broader for someone pretending to belong or be qualified.
